930006010 has 8 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 1674010836. Its totient is φ = 372002400.

The previous prime is 930006001. The next prime is 930006013. The reversal of 930006010 is 10600039.

It can be written as a sum of positive squares in 2 ways, for example, as 852231249 + 77774761 = 29193^2 + 8819^2 .

It is a sphenic number, since it is the product of 3 distinct primes.

It is a super-2 number, since 2×9300060102 = 1729822357272240200, which contains 22 as substring.

It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(930006013) by changing a digit.

It is a polite number, since it can be written in 3 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 46500291 + ... + 46500310.

Almost surely, 2930006010 is an apocalyptic number.

930006010 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(744004826).

930006010 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.

930006010 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.

The sum of its prime factors is 93000608.

The product of its (nonzero) digits is 162, while the sum is 19.

The square root of 930006010 is about 30495.9999016264. Note that the first 4 decimals coincide. The cubic root of 930006010 is about 976.1021103023.

Adding to 930006010 its reverse (10600039), we get a palindrome (940606049).

The spelling of 930006010 in words is "nine hundred thirty million, six thousand, ten".

Divisors: 1 2 5 10 93000601 186001202 465003005 930006010
